We are trying to trace my grandfather's family (John Carter Plunkett) before my mother's 90th birthday at the end of February. We know that Mum's grandfather was Wm Edward Plunkett and that he and his 2 brothers were pilots for Frederick Leyland. They lived in Kirkdale in the 1870s and 1880s. Mum's father (John) was supposedly apprenticed before the mast and sailed around the world etc. before leaving to settle in Australia 1911. John had a sister Nell (Helen) who died a nasty death before she was 20. Can anyone help please?
